in the figure below, the measure of ∠1 = 4x°, the measure of ∠2 = y°, and the measure of ∠3 = 72°. find the value of each variable.

Explanation:

Step1: Use vertical - angle property

Vertical angles are equal. $\angle1$ and $\angle3$ are vertical angles. So, $4x = 72$.

Step2: Solve for $x$

Divide both sides of the equation $4x = 72$ by 4. We get $x=\frac{72}{4}=18$.

Step3: Use linear - pair property

$\angle2$ and $\angle3$ form a linear - pair. The sum of angles in a linear - pair is $180^{\circ}$. So, $y + 72=180$.

Step4: Solve for $y$

Subtract 72 from both sides of the equation $y + 72 = 180$. We get $y=180 - 72=108$.

Answer:

$x = 18$
$y = 108$
